#include "protocol.h"
#include "prmem.h"
#include "prnetdb.h"
#include <string.h>
#ifndef NSPR20
#include "protocolport.c"
#endif
CMStatus SSM_SSMStringToString(char ** string,
int *len,
SSMString * ssmString)
{
char * str = NULL;
int realLen;
PRStatus rv =PR_SUCCESS;
if (!ssmString || !string ) {
rv = PR_INVALID_ARGUMENT_ERROR;
goto loser;
}
/* in case we fail */
*string = NULL;
if (len) *len = 0;
/* Convert from net byte order */
realLen = SSMPR_ntohl(ssmString->m_length);
str = (char *)PR_CALLOC(realLen+1); /* add 1 byte for end 0 */
if (!str) {
rv = PR_OUT_OF_MEMORY_ERROR;
goto loser;
}
memcpy(str, (char *) &(ssmString->m_data), realLen);
/* str[realLen]=0; */
if (len) *len = realLen;
*string = str;
return rv;
loser:
if (str)
PR_Free(str);
if (string && *string) {
PR_Free(*string);
*string = NULL;
}
if (rv == PR_SUCCESS)
rv = PR_FAILURE;
return rv;
}
CMStatus SSM_StringToSSMString(SSMString ** ssmString, int length,
char * string)
{
SSMPRUint32 len;
SSMString *result = NULL;
PRStatus rv = PR_SUCCESS;
if (!string || !ssmString) {
rv = PR_INVALID_ARGUMENT_ERROR;
goto loser;
}
*ssmString = NULL; /* in case we fail */
if (length) len = length;
else len = strlen(string);
if (len <= 0) {
rv = PR_INVALID_ARGUMENT_ERROR;
goto loser;
}
result = (SSMString *) PR_CALLOC(sizeof(PRUint32) +
SSMSTRING_PADDED_LENGTH(len));
if (!result) {
rv = PR_OUT_OF_MEMORY_ERROR;
goto loser;
}
result->m_length = SSMPR_htonl(len);
memcpy((char *) (&(result->m_data)), string, len);
*ssmString = result;
goto done;
loser:
if (result)
PR_Free(result);
*ssmString = NULL;
if (rv == PR_SUCCESS)
rv = PR_FAILURE;
done:
return rv;
}
